The National Pedagogical Commission for English Module

About us

CPNMA stands for National Pedagogical Commission for English Module. We are a group of experts tasked with implementing an English language training program to meet the needs of doctoral students in their respective fields. Our ultimate goal is to ensure the success of the roadmap set by the Ministry of Higher Education and Scientific Research (MESRS) according to clearly defined objectives.

Training Objectives:

The objectives of this doctoral training program in English students from non-English academic discipline) aim to develop students’ autonomy in using the English language in reading, writing, listening, and interaction activities, ultimately achieving a B2 level on the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R). The CEFR, which is the framework for this teaching-learning process, emphasizes communicative competence. These competencies are described on a six-level scale:

  1. Introductory or Discovery level (A1)
  2. Intermediate or Survival level (A2)
  3. Threshold level (B1)
  4. Advanced or Independent User level (B2)
  5. Autonomous or Effective Operational Proficiency level (C1)
  6. Mastery level (C2)

Implementation Strategy:

The English proficiency among non-native English-speaking doctoral students varies widely, leading to a significant disparity in linguistic levels. To address this disparity, we have implemented the following:

  1. Online placement test to assess each learner’s proficiency level.
  2. Development of an educational program based on task-based approach covering the four skills: reading, writing, listening, and speaking for the four CEFR levels (A1, A2, B1, B2) in general English.
  3. Achieving a B2 level according to the CEFR.

The program includes:

For each level:

  1. 30 hours of interactive online courses on Moodle platform.
  2. In-person workshops dedicated to oral expression and presentations at the end of each session.
  3. an achievement test administered to validate the level attained.
